How much does a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ology make in NH?
As of April 01, 2025, the average annual salary for a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ology in New Hampshire is $318,044. Salary.com reports that pay typically ranges from $284,586 to $343,121, with most professionals earning between $254,124 and $365,953.

How Does Experience Level Affect a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ology's Salary?
An entry-level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ology with under 1 year experience makes about $304,561.
With less than 2 years of experience, a mid-level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ology makes around $307,058.
After 2-4 years, the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ology pay rises to about $309,554.
Those senior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ology with 5-8 years of experience earn roughly $313,050, and those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ology having 8 years or more experience are expected to earn about $319,915 on average.

View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ology Pay Difference by Location
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ology salary varies from city to city.
Compared with national average salary of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ology, the highest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ology salary is in San Francisco, CA, where the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ology salary is 24.9% above.
The lowest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ology salary is in Miami, FL, where the Physician - Obstetrics/Gynecology salary is 3.9% lower than national average salary.
